The Omoyele Sowore has had his international passport returned following the dismissal of cybercrime charges brought against him by the Nigeria Police Force on behalf of former Inspector-General of Police, Kayode Egbetokun

The Federal High Court in Abuja, presided over by Justice Musa Liman, struck out the case on Tuesday after Sowore’s legal team argued that the prosecution had failed to actively pursue the matter since his arraignment in January 2025.

The charges stemmed from Sowore’s social media posts in which he referred to Egbetokun as the “illegal IGP,” allegations the police described as cyberbullying and incitement.

With the case dismissed, the court ordered the immediate release of Sowore’s passport, which had been seized as part of his bail conditions for more than a year. His lawyers collected the document following the ruling.

Reacting to the decision, Sowore hailed it as a triumph over what he called a politically motivated and unjust prosecution, noting that he had persistently demanded the return of his passport.
